PeckShield: Cross-chain bridge attacks from February to May 2026 have resulted in losses of $329 million

2026-05-18 12:18:48
Collection

PeckShield posted on platform X that from February to mid-May 2026, there have been at least 8 significant security incidents related to cross-chain bridges in the crypto industry, with attackers stealing approximately $328.6 million in assets from cross-chain protocols. PeckShield pointed out that cross-chain infrastructure remains a high-frequency target for hackers, and the associated risks continue to be highlighted in the context of the expansion of the multi-chain ecosystem.
